Matter of Pollio

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department
Jun 7, 1937
251 App. Div. 828 (N.Y. App. Div. 1937)

Opinion

June 7, 1937.

Present — Lazansky, P.J., Carswell, Adel, Taylor and Close, JJ.


Resettled decree of the Surrogate's Court of Queens county, denying petitioner's application to vacate a prior decree settling the accounts of the administrator of a decedent's estate and to cancel a release given by petitioner, and requiring the administrator to account again, unanimously affirmed, with costs, payable by the petitioner personally. No opinion.
